Amen to that. Of all my readers, it has the best screen and is the most comfortable to hold. It often renders the page oddly, so I don't use it much.

After being pleasantly surprised by the Glowlight 3, I decided to buy a Kobo H2O, Edition 2, just to see if I was missing out. Except that the capacitive screen isn't very sensitive, it's a nice reader, assuming that you convert your books to Kepub. Because I read a lot, its main attraction is that it just sips at power and I can often finish 4 or 5 books on a charge.

So, these days, if I'm reading a KU book, I read on my Oasis, and if I own the book, I read on the Kobo, and put up with the lack of responsiveness.
